在移动互联网时代,流量消耗是许多用户关注的重点问题,VPN(虚拟专用网络)作为一种常见的网络工具,被广泛用于隐私保护、访问受限内容等场景,很多用户在使用VPN时都会产生疑问:使用VPN会不会额外消耗流量? 本文将从一个通信工程师的角度,详细分析VPN的工作原理及其对流量消耗的影响。
VPN的基本工作原理
VPN通过在用户设备与VPN服务器之间建立加密隧道,将所有网络流量重新路由,这意味着用户的所有数据(包括网页浏览、视频流、文件下载等)都会先经过VPN服务器,然后再传输到目标网站或服务。
从技术角度来看,VPN的流量传输过程可以分为以下几个步骤:
- 数据加密:用户设备上的VPN客户端将原始数据包加密。
- 封装传输:加密后的数据包被封装成新的IP包,并通过VPN隧道发送到VPN服务器。
- 服务器解密:VPN服务器解密数据包,并将其转发到目标网站。
- 返回数据:目标网站的响应数据同样经过VPN服务器加密后返回给用户设备。
这一过程涉及额外的数据封装和加密操作,因此理论上VPN会增加一定的数据开销。
VPN是否额外消耗流量?
VPN会增加少量流量开销
由于VPN需要对数据进行加密和封装,每个原始数据包都会被添加额外的头部信息(如IPSec或OpenVPN协议头),这种封装会导致数据包大小增加5%-15%不等,具体取决于所使用的VPN协议:
- OpenVPN:通常增加约10%-15%的流量开销。
- IPSec:封装开销较低,约为5%-10%。
- WireGuard:由于其高效的加密方式,流量增加较少,通常低于5%。
这意味着,如果你通过VPN下载1GB的文件,实际消耗的流量可能是1.05GB-1.15GB。
VPN不会“凭空”消耗流量
有些用户误以为VPN本身会像后台应用一样持续消耗流量,但实际上:
- VPN仅在你主动使用网络(如浏览网页、看视频)时才会传输数据。
- 如果设备处于待机状态,VPN不会额外消耗流量(除非有应用在后台运行)。
压缩技术可以减少流量消耗
部分VPN服务(如商业VPN供应商)会使用数据压缩技术(如gzip)来减少传输的数据量,文本和网页内容经过压缩后,可能比原始数据更小,从而抵消部分封装带来的流量增加。
如何优化VPN的流量使用?
如果你担心VPN导致流量消耗过多,可以采取以下措施:
选择高效的VPN协议
- WireGuard:相比OpenVPN和IPSec,WireGuard的封装开销更低,适合流量敏感用户。
- L2TP/IPSec:如果安全性要求不高,可以选择开销较低的L2TP。
启用数据压缩(如适用)
某些VPN客户端(如OpenVPN)支持压缩选项,可以在配置中启用:
comp-lzo yes
限制后台应用流量
- 关闭不必要的后台应用更新(如自动云同步)。
- 在移动设备上设置“仅限Wi-Fi使用VPN”。
监控VPN流量使用
- 使用流量统计工具(如Windows的“数据使用情况”或Android的“流量监控”)查看VPN的实际消耗。
- 部分VPN客户端(如ProtonVPN)提供内置流量统计功能。
常见误区
误区1:“VPN会让我的流量翻倍”
事实:VPN仅增加少量封装开销,不会成倍增加流量。
误区2:“VPN会偷偷跑流量”
事实:VPN本身不会主动消耗流量,除非有应用在后台传输数据。
误区3:“所有VPN的流量消耗都一样”
事实:不同协议(如OpenVPN vs. WireGuard)的封装效率不同,流量消耗也有差异。
VPN确实会略微增加流量消耗(约5%-15%),但不会导致流量“爆炸式”增长。 通过选择合适的协议、启用压缩功能以及优化后台应用,用户可以最大程度地减少VPN对流量的影响,对于普通用户来说,VPN的流量开销完全可以接受,而其带来的隐私和安全性提升则更为重要。
如果你是流量敏感型用户(如仅使用移动数据),建议优先选择WireGuard等高效协议,并定期监控流量使用情况,以确保VPN不会成为流量消耗的“隐形杀手”。


